Deluxe Camping vs Recreational Vehicle Camping: Which Is Much better?
The open airs has actually never been so comfortable. Gone are the days when spending time in nature suggested roughing it on a slim sleeping pad or combating with a stubborn camp stove. Today, two styles of elevated outdoor traveling are contending for the hearts of modern travelers: high-end camping (frequently called glamping) and recreational vehicle outdoor camping. Both assure a purposeful connection with nature without compromising comfort-- however they deliver that promise in extremely different methods. So which one is in fact far better?
The straightforward response depends completely on what sort of vacationer you are. Let's simplify.
What Is Deluxe Camping (Glamping)?
Deluxe outdoor camping, or glamping, describes pre-set accommodations in natural settings that blend the appeal of the outdoors with hotel-like facilities. Believe safari camping tents with deluxe king beds, treehouse resorts with exclusive decks, geodesic domes with stargazing skylights, or yurts geared up with wood-burning stoves and cozy carpets.
The essential appeal is simplicity. You appear, and every little thing is already there waiting for you-- no configuration, no packing details that stretch three pages long, and no compromises on comfort.
Pros of High-end Camping
Glamping is ideal for individuals that love the concept of nature but don't like the logistics of typical camping. It's likewise a fantastic option for pairs looking for a charming retreat, families presenting young kids to the outdoors, or anyone who wants an aesthetically spectacular, Instagram-worthy experience.
The majority of glamping websites are curated destinations in themselves-- usually located on personal land, wineries, national forest boundaries, or coastal cliffs. The area belongs to the plan. You don't require to research campsites or fret about availability at prominent places months in advance (though reserving in advance is still wise).
Cons of High-end Camping
The greatest drawback is price. Glamping holiday accommodations can run anywhere from $150 to over $1,000 per evening, putting them strongly in the boutique hotel cost array. You're also secured into one location for your remain, which restricts the sense of freedom and expedition that lots of people relate to camping.
What Is RV Camping?
RV camping entails taking a trip in a motorhome, camper van, or a car pulling a trailer that works as your mobile home. You cook your own dishes, sleep in your very own room, and wake up any place you parked-- whether that's a lakeside camping site, a desert overlook, or a national park.
RVing is the traditional road-trip dream totally understood. Your home travels with you, which suggests you can adhere to the weather condition, chase sundowns, or merely transform your mind concerning where you're going without any kind of charge.
Pros of RV Camping
Freedom is the defining advantage of motor home travel. You're not linked to one destination. A single two-week trip can take you via hill forests, seaside towns, and canyon landscapes-- all from the convenience of your own rolling living-room.
RVing also becomes more economical over time. As soon as you possess or lease a recreational vehicle, your lodging costs are considerably less than resorts or glamping websites. Camping area charges at national and state parks typically range from $20 to $50 per night, making extended traveling remarkably inexpensive. Families, specifically, can locate this design of traveling much more budget-friendly than traditional vacations.
There's additionally something deeply pleasing regarding the self-sufficiency of recreational vehicle life. You carry your cooking area, your room, and your restroom with you-- it builds a feeling of capacity and self-reliance that few traveling designs can match.
Cons of Recreational Vehicle Camping
RVing comes with actual duties. Preserving a car, managing waste systems, learning to back right into limited camping areas, and handling the occasional mechanical misstep all need patience and a readiness to problem-solve. The discovering curve, specifically for first-timers, can be high.
Configuration and traveling likewise take time. Driving a motor home is slower and extra exhausting than a regular trip, and coming to a new website includes leveling the car, attaching utilities, and getting resolved-- which can eat into your experience time.
So, Which Is Better?
Deluxe outdoor camping wins if you desire a curated, effortless escape with no logistics. It's a location experience, best for a long weekend or an unique occasion.
Motor home camping wins if you yearn for freedom, versatility, and the thrill of checking out numerous put on a single trip. It awards those that take pleasure in the journey as long as the location.
The very best alternative isn't truly about which style is fairly remarkable-- it's about understanding on your own as a traveler. Whether you're drinking a glass of wine in a canvas camping tent under the celebrities or brewing coffee at an outing table beside your motorhome, nature has a means of delivering precisely what you came for.
